(This note is not part of the Order)
This Order designates Directive 2012/27/EU of the European Parliament and of the Council on energy efficiency (the “Energy Efficiency Directive”) as a relevant directive for the purposes of paragraph 20 of Schedule 1 to the Pollution Prevention and Control Act 1999 (“the Act”).
Schedule 1 to the Act specifies particular purposes for which provision regulating polluting activities may be made by regulations under section 2 of the Act. In particular, paragraph 20(1)(b) of that Schedule enables the making of provision which corresponds or is similar to any provision made, or capable of being made, under section 2(2) of the European Communities Act 1972 (c.68) in connection with a relevant directive.
The effect of this Order is to enable the powers in the Act to be used to implement the Energy Efficiency Directive.
